C#开发的程序能直接在windows上运行吗?

C#开发的程序能直接在windows上运行吗?
我是说 只安装纯净windows的机器上

就win VISTA和win7 能运行,XP得装.net frameworks,就算是生成的.exe也一样 ,都需要.net frameworks。
温馨提示:内容为网友见解,仅供参考
第1个回答  2010-03-27
不能,要运行还要安装.NET Framework,作为程序运行的基础.
第2个回答  2010-03-28
你编写好的.exe文件是可以在纯净的windows的机器上运行的,但是要是有一些比较特殊的功能,如里面有flash等,可能就要.net framework了
第3个回答  2010-03-28
如果不想装.net framework框架的话
可以考虑用虚拟的,net framework 也可以
第4个回答  2010-03-28
如果已经运行生成了exe文件,那么在哪儿都能运行。
但是如果还没有编译,则需要.net框架环境
第5个回答  2010-03-27
纯净的 windwos vista 和 windows 7 已经带 .net frameworks
windows xp2 好像也带, 不过版本可能旧一点了

C#开发的程序能直接在windows上运行吗?
就win VISTA和win7 能运行,XP得装.net frameworks,就算是生成的.exe也一样 ,都需要.net frameworks。

c#编译好的程序,可以直接在别的机子上运行吗?还是像java一样需要一个...
C#编写的程序是在.net平台下运行的,需要安装.net framework框架才可以支持运行,不过大多数都安装的有,windows xp之后的系统微软都已经集成了,xp及之前用户需要自己安装.net framework

csharp能干些什么
C#的强大功能和易用性使其成为许多企业和开发者的首选语言。随着.NET Core和.NET 5等版本的发布,C#已经实现了跨平台的能力,使其在更多操作系统上都能运行。这使得C#不仅限于Windows平台,也能够满足开发者在多种环境下的需求。总之,C#作为一种面向对象的编程语言,拥有丰富的功能和强大的开发能力。...

如何让Windows10启动的时候只运行自己开发的C#程序?
HKEY_CURRENT_USER\\Software\\Microsoft\\Windows\\CurrentVersion\\Policies\\Explorer\\RestrictRun 在上一行子项中,创建1、2、3、4、5、A、B、C、D,张三、李四、王二麻子等REG_SZ字符串儿键名,键值就是你开发的C#编译后的exe可执行文件。注意,必须创建上述键名,指定常用的exe可执行文件,别只添加你那个...

C#的优势。
不同的操作系统提供的基本功能是有差异的,所以针对一款操作系统开发的软件,一般都不能在其他系统中运行。打个比方来说吧,为iPhone开发的程序,不能直接在安卓的手机上用,Linux上开发的东西,也不能直接在Windows上用。但是JAVA就是一个异类。JAVA通过在操作系统之上再架构一层中间层(也就是虚拟机...

windows下如何运行c#程序
选择“Windows窗体应用(.NET Framework)”、输入项目的名称、选择保存路径,然后单击“确定”按钮,即可创建一个Windows窗体应用程序。创建完成的Windows窗体应用程序,如下图所示:请点击输入图片描述 创建完项目后,在VisualStudio 2017开发环境中会有一个默认的窗体,可以通过工具箱向其中添加各种控件来设计...

c# 写的一般程序在64位系统上能运行吗
Windows都可以,64位是兼容32位的

C#也能跨平台了,那么写linux程序,也能拖控件来写
.net framework只支持windows系统,C#写的程序不能直接运行在linux系统。 不过,用 mono 写出来的可以直接运行在Windows、Linux、Max OS X、FreeBSD等系统上。

Visual C#编译后的exe文件是怎么运行的?
.net的程序调用的类库并不是windows系统所带的,而是基于.net framework 所以,没有.net framework,程序不能运行 上面是基础 下面回答你问题 1.C#编程后的EXE 需要在 安装.net framework 的机器上 才能运行!.net framework 是环境!只要你安装完就不用管,没有打开不打开之说!2.C# 不是跨平台的 ...

C#从零开始 (一) C#的前生今世
同时可以在安卓和IOS上运行。而且国内的自研芯片系统也已经支持C#在其平台上运行。我们这个系列的教程主要面向的是Windows平台开发,所以选择的平台还是基于.NET Framework的。所谓一理通而百理明,当我们把C#的基础知识学会了之后,就可以有选择的去开发自己的东西了。好了,我们将开启学习之旅。

相似回答
大家正在搜